Definitely a lot more holes to poke in Poles over the last 6 weeks, but I think most of the outrage is an overreaction. What was Ryan Pace's biggest weakness? Not hitting on day one and two picks. Ryan Poles has hit on every 1st and 2nd round pick he's had in 3 years. And that's 7 picks, 4 of them 2nds. Caleb, Rome, Wright, Dexter, Gordon, Brisker, and everyone thought Stevenson was good until his mental meltdown in Maryland.

It's too bad he traded for Claypool (although you can justify why he did it).  That pick could have been Joey Porter (and was for Pittsburgh). I'm stil convinced that with a better coach and an offensive season addressing some obvious needs (which they have the resources to do), things could be looking bright again.
